If that's you, here is a full rundown of the July 2023 raid schedule in Pokémon GO, together with what Pokémon will be raid bosses and which of them may also be Shiny.

These Pokémon will probably be raid bosses in July 2023.

On Twitter, developer Niantic revealed the July 2023 raid schedule for Pokémon GO, starring many original fan-favorite Legendaries like Zapdos, Articulo, and Moltres in Five-star raids.

Mega raids will function Pokémon like Sableye and a brand-new Mega Tyranitar shall be to be had to combat against for the first time ever in Pokémon GO. As a reminder, all raid occasions will begin at 10 a.m. local time and finish at the day the next raid opens. You can in finding the full raid schedule beneath:

Five-star Raids

  • Heatran (June 29 - July 6) / Raid Hour on July 5
  • Articuno, Moltres, Zapdos (July 6 - 13) / Raid Hour on July 12
  • Regieleki (July 13 - 25) / Raid Hour on July 19
  • Regidrago (July 25 - August 4) / Raid Hour on July 26

Mega Raids

  • Mega Sableye (June 29 - July 6)
  • Mega Blastoise (July 6 - 13)
  • Mega Blaziken (July 13 - 25)
  • Mega Tyranitar (July 25 - August 4)

July 2023 will also have Raid Hours for the Five-star Pokémon indexed above, enormously expanding how ceaselessly Trainers encounter them within raids. Like Spotlight Hours, those raiding events will happen between 6 and seven p.m. native time.

Are any of the 'Pokémon GO' raid bosses Shiny?

Of the six Five-star raid bosses in July 2023, the starting 4 can have Shiny versions: Heatran, Articuno, Moltres, and Zapdos. Unfortunately, Regieleki and Regidrago don't have a Shiny version but in Pokémon GO.
